Transaction e9576ba913d4270d2537f5e1ec0ca5bd53bf2306809fbfdce8d37af48fb48b21

4 Input
1 Outputs
  • e9576ba913d4270d2537f5e1ec0ca5bd53bf2306809fbfdce8d37af48fb48b21:0
  • value  2518883
    address  33YbgUCxFS6Sfndt45GyZ48CpuBX2LiArD